Completed in 2000, The Vintage includes 73 freestanding single-family condominium residences, each with its own yard space, garage, and driveway. Floorplans range from 1,700 to 2,300 square feet, with 3 and 4 bedroom layouts, vaulted ceilings, and open-concept kitchens and living rooms.
Unlike traditional condos, these are fully detached homes—which means no upstairs neighbors or shared walls, offering more privacy and a true residential feel. Many homes are single-level, a rarity in West Maui, making them ideal for aging in place or buyers who simply want to avoid stairs.
Each home includes a two-car garage, central A/C, laundry area, and a generous lanai—often with views of the ocean, Moloka‘i, or the Kāʻanapali Golf Course. While many units have been updated, others retain their original finishes and offer excellent renovation potential.
Location: Kāʻanapali Hillside, Lahaina, Maui
Year Built: 2000
Total Homes: 73 detached single-family condos
Layouts: 3BR & 4BR floorplans (approx. 1,771–2,330 sqft)
Zoning: Residential (long term rentals only 6+ months)
Ownership: Fee Simple
HOA Includes: Landscaping, exterior maintenance, water, sewer, trash, basic cable, pool/spa & common area care

You're just minutes from Whalers Village, where you’ll find shops like Blue Ginger, Tommy Bahama, and Tourneau, plus restaurants such as Monkeypod, Hula Grill, and Leilani’s on the Beach. For groceries, Times Supermarket, Island Grocery Depot, and Farmers Market Maui in Honokōwai are all nearby.
Golf lovers will appreciate being adjacent to both the Royal Kāʻanapali and Kāʻanapali Kai Courses, with tee times just down the hill. Beachgoers can be at Kāʻanapali Beach, Black Rock, or even Napili Bay in under 10 minutes.
And when it’s time to head into Lahaina (or upcountry), access to the bypass and Honoapiʻilani Highway is just minutes away—making commuting or adventuring around the island a breeze.
